Pleebo delegation criticizes Maryland caucus Print E-mail
Written by Onesimus Leigh   
Tuesday, 26 August 2008

The head of a delegation from Pleebo Sodoken District in Maryland County says the Maryland Legislative caucus is not working in the interest of the county.


Mr. Jerome Neufville president of the Yambo Development Association said the caucus continues to carry out changes at the Cavalla Rubber Plantation in their own interest.
 

He said the Legislative Caucus was using the plantation as a gamble to amass wealth at the detriment of the impoverished people.
 

Mr. Neuvfille said since the revolution there have been several changes in management which is not benefiting the district.
 

However, a Senator of Maryland County said the best option for Maryland County now is the Bakrie Sumatera Plantation.
 

Senator John Ballout said the Salala rubber Corporation is not financially potent to operate the plantation.
